Perfect Square
5706868666866217269268972912743761084835206294881 is a perfect square (2388905328150577270018609 × 2388905328150577270018609)
5706868666866217269268972912743761084835206294881 is a perfect square (2388905328150577270018609 × 2388905328150577270018609)
5706868666866217269268972912743761084835206294881 is odd
Previous odd number is 5706868666866217269268972912743761084835206294879
Next odd number is 5706868666866217269268972912743761084835206294883
111110011110100000110101110111000011110111000000110100001110000100011000011100110111000101111000100110110001111000001011001011010101100111101001000110110101100001
185863296037299453630277784179899107041307588093617126556385530789310214279548493893763468416897351947580314965154233993022270115330053596103799841
32568349980859395940628704841060040768968511630983392535292846505802989462130201977016847926804161